I had the poll automatically complete last friday and here are the results: Of 110 votes cast by my readers, 57 of you said you run vCenter in a VM, 50 run it on Physical, and 3 don’t run vCenter at all.
Great information and thank you all that responded to the poll.
How do you run vCenter (Virtual Center)?
- In a virtual machine (52%, 57 Votes)
- On a physical machine (45%, 50 Votes)
- We don't run vCenter (3%, 3 Votes)
Total Voters: 110
